About Torres Vedras

Torres Vedras (European Portuguese: [ˈtoʁɨʒ ˈvɛðɾɐʃ] ) is a medium-sized municipality and city in the West area of the Oeste e Vale do Tejo region of Portugal, located approximately 50 kilometres (31 mi) north of the national and district capital, Lisbon. Historically a part of Estremadura, it is the most populous

Read more municipality of the Oeste intermunicipal community, with 83 072 residents at the time of the 2021 Census, in an area of 40,715 square kilometres (15,720 sq mi). Often locally shortened to just Torres, it is a settlement with over a thousand years of history, it is most known as the namesake of the Lines of Torres Vedras during the Peninsular War, as well as its Atlantic coastline popular in the Summer and its yearly Carnival, self-titled "the Most Portuguese in Portugal". Its territory is also home to a strong agricultural presence primarily linked to its vineyards and fruit production. It was, alongside neighbouring Alenquer, the European City of Wine in 2018.

Worth the detour from Torres Vedras

8 notable places within an hour's drive.

landmark

Obidos

A fairy-tale walled medieval town of whitewashed houses with blue and yellow trim, famous for its ginjinha cherry liqueur.

31 km · about 35 min drive

photogenic

Azenhas do Mar

Whitewashed village spilling down a sheer Atlantic cliff near Sintra, with a tidal ocean pool at its foot: the classic view is from the small lookout on the northern approach road. At golden hour the whole cliff face lights up.

33 km · about 40 min drive

castle

Quinta da Regaleira

A mystical estate in Sintra featuring an initiatic well descending nine spiraling levels underground, surrounded by enchanted gardens.

35 km · about 40 min drive

landmark

Sintra

UNESCO-listed fairy-tale town in the hills west of Lisbon with fantastical palaces, Moorish castle ruins, and lush gardens.

35 km · about 40 min drive

castle

Castelo dos Mouros

Ancient Moorish ramparts snaking along a forested ridge with commanding views over Sintra.

35 km · about 40 min drive

castle

Palácio Nacional de Sintra

A royal palace at the town's heart, unmistakable for its twin conical kitchen chimneys.

35 km · about 40 min drive

castle

Pena Palace

A colorful Romanticist palace atop a hill in Sintra, representing one of the finest examples of 19th-century Romanticism in the world.

36 km · about 40 min drive

Driving roads near Torres Vedras

  • 36 kmSintra–Cascais Coast Road (N247)A wind-swept coastal drive past Cabo da Roca, wild beaches and the Sintra-Cascais natural park.
  • 40 kmCabo da RocaThe westernmost point of continental Europe, a wild windswept cliff 140 meters above the roaring Atlantic.
  • 41 kmPonte Vasco da GamaOne of Europe's longest bridges, an arrow-straight 12km span across the Tagus estuary.
  • 43 kmTram 28 Route, LisbonLisbon's iconic vintage yellow tram rattling through the city's steepest and most atmospheric historic neighborhoods.
  • 43 kmMiradouro da Senhora do MonteLisbon's highest viewpoint, a quiet terrace surveying castle, river and rooftops at sunset.
  • 45 kmPonte 25 de AbrilA red suspension bridge evoking the Golden Gate, soaring across the Tagus into southern Lisbon.
